64-bit length fields on ARM don't work

ARM only allows aligned accesses.  GCC generated unaligned accesses for the copy buffer, but ARM forces alignment, causing the first two bytes to be trampled.  I changed the mechanism to create two temporaries and memcpy them in.  It now works on ARM (and x86) for large websocket chunks.
